Five thousand come to rally against curfew in Georgia

The curfew is inefficient as a measure against coronavirus spread; and the fines imposed for appearing in the street at night are excessively high, the rally outside the Georgian Parliament has stated.

According to the "Sirtskhvili" (Shame) public movement, about 5000 people gathered in front of the Georgian Parliament to protest against the curfew. Prior to the rally, activists of the above movement tried to set up a stage in front of the building, but the police interfered with this. At 7:00 p.m., a column of protesters started off from the Philharmonic to the Parliament, blocking traffic in Rustaveli Avenue. After 45 minutes, a stage was set up, and the presenter Shota Digmelashvili announced that the rally would be held in the format of an electronic music disco.

The protesters expressed their outrage over the fact that the curfew has been in effect in Georgia for five months. "This is funny; it has not happened anywhere in the world. It violates citizens' rights. Besides, the fines for violating the curfew are simply ridiculous: 200 GEL is six times the salary of a store seller. This is just terror unleashed by the state against its people," Lasha Chkhartishvili, one of the protesters and the chairman of the Human Rights Council, told the "Caucasian Knot" correspondent.

The illustration was created by the Caucasian Knot using AI The peace agreement between Armenia and Azerbaijan, as well as other documents signed at the meeting with Trump on August 8, 2025

The “Caucasian Knot" publishes the agreement on the establishment of peace and interstate relations between Azerbaijan and Armenia, which was initialed by Armenian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an and Azerbaijani President Ilham Aliyev on August 8, 2025, through the mediation of US President Donald Trump. The meeting of Trump, Aliyev and Pashinyan took place on August 8 in Washington. Following the meeting, Pashinyan and Aliyev also signed a joint declaration. In addition to the agreements between Armenia and Azerbaijan, Trump signed a number of separate memoranda with Aliyev and Pashinyan....

Zelimkhan Khangoshvili. Photo courtesy of press service of HRC 'Memorial', http://memohrc.org/ Zelimkhan Khangoshvili

A participant of the second Chechen military campaign, one of the field commanders close to Shamil Basaev and Aslan Maskhadov. Shot dead in Berlin in 2019.

Magomed Daudov. Photo: screenshot of the video http://video.agaclip.com/w=atDtPvLYH9o Magomed Daudov

Magomed "Lord" Daudov is a former Chechen militant who was awarded the title of "Hero of Russia", the chairman of the Chechen parliament under Ramzan Kadyrov.

Tumso Abdurakhmanov. Screenshot from video posted by Abu-Saddam Shishani [LIVE] http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=mIR3s7AB0Uw Tumso Abdurakhmanov

Tumso Abdurakhmanov is a blogger from Chechnya. After a conflict with Ramzan Kadyrov's relative, he left the republic and went first to Georgia, and then to Poland, where he is trying to get political asylum.
